WXYZ - On New Years Day 2012, Spotlight on the News featured a smorgasbord of guests and topics.  The program began with Sarah Earley discussing the new Belle Isle Conservancy, followed by O’Neil and Linda Swanson talking about the importance of investing in Detroit, and then concluding with 9 year old author MaKinlee Black revealing why she wrote the book, The Lonely Kid.

Now in it's 47th season, Spotlight on the News is Michigan's longest running weekly news and public affairs program. It airs every Sunday at 9:30 a.m. on WXYZ-TV/Channel 7.
